I like win-win stories like this one from National Public Radio. It’s about a new crop with a lot of monetary potential — and distinct advantages for the environment.

“It doesn’t require any land or fertilizer. Farming it improves the environment, and it can be used in a number of ways. So what is this miracle cash crop of the future? It’s seaweed.

“Charlie Yarish, professor of ecology and evolutionary biology at the University of Connecticut, loves seaweed. In nature, he says, when seaweed turns a rich chocolate color, that means the plant is picking up nitrogen, a process called nutrient bioextraction. …

“Many plants and animals cannot survive when there is too much nitrogen in the water, but seaweed is able to ‘capture’ the nitrogen, as well as contaminants in the water.

“A United Nations report says that nearly 16 million tons of seaweed were farmed in 2008 — most of it in Asia. Yarish helped a company called Ocean Approved start the United States’ first open-water kelp farm in the Gulf of Maine in 2006 … Now, he’s helping to create a seaweed farm off the coast of Connecticut.

“Bren Smith owns and runs the Thimble Island Oyster Company, off the coast of Branford, Conn. After his business was hit hard by Tropical Storm Irene last year, ruining about 80 percent of the shellfish crop, Smith started looking around for something more resilient to farm. That’s when he found Yarish, who agreed to help set him up in the seaweed farming business. …

” ‘There’s no barns, there’s no tractors. This is what’s so special about ocean farming. It’s that it’s got a small footprint and it’s under the water. I mean, we’re so lucky; I feel like I stumbled on this just great secret that we then can model and spread out to other places,’ ” Smith says. …

” ‘The plan is to actually split it into a couple different experimental markets — one for food, one for fertilizer, one for fish food. I’m [also] working with a skin care company in Connecticut, and then one for biofuel,’ Smith says. He’s even hoping he can someday fuel his own boat with biofuel from the seaweed.”

Conrad Wilson recently posted an intriguing story at National Public Radio. It’s about a a practical approach to sustainability: converting sewage to energy.

“It turns out,” writes Wilson, “a sewer — the place where a city’s hot showers, dishwashing water and organic matter end up — is a pretty warm place. That heat can generate energy — meaning a city’s sewer system can hold tremendous potential for heating and cooling.

“It’s just that unexpected energy source that Brainerd [Minn.] hopes to exploit.

“Scott Sjolund, technology supervisor for Brainerd Public Utilities, is standing on the corner of 6th Avenue and College Drive in Brainerd, as sewage rushes unseen through underground pipes.

” ‘Everybody heats water up … and all that gets drained down the sewer, and that’s potential energy that could be extracted. That’s part of the equation,’ Sjolund says.

” ‘Actually extracting it in an economical fashion,’ Sjolund says, is the equation’s critical second part.

“The idea for this project comes from Brainerd-based company Hidden Fuels. In 2009, the business partnered with the city and the school district and received a $45,000 grant from the federal stimulus package.

“Hidden Fuels’ Peter Nelson says the first phase of the project involved installing sensors in the city’s sewers. For more than a year, the company and the city measured the temperature and amount of sewage running through the system to create a thermal energy map.

” ‘It shows that there’s a significant amount of energy — literally enough to heat hundreds of homes — within the streets of the city of Brainerd,’ Nelson says.

“Earl Wolleat, director for buildings and grounds with the Brainerd School District, says there’s enough energy running in just one of the sewer pipes to heat the entire high school. That could save tens of thousands of dollars every winter.”

Alice Feiring has an interesting story in Newsweek.

She writes that Kazi Anis Ahmed of Bangladesh, the 41-year-old cofounder and president of a company called Teatulia, was getting his doctorate in comparative literature when his father suggested expanding the family media and construction business into tea farming. The location he had in mind was the barren northwest of the country, not far from India’s tea-growing region.

Kazi Anis Ahmed liked the idea but felt strongly that any farm of his should be organic. Additionally, says Feiring, the family’s “mission was to provide jobs to the region. …

“The lack of agricultural tradition proved a blessing because the land was virginal, not ravaged by the government-supported, synthetic-fertilizer-dominated ‘Green Revolution.’ After reading the poetic One Straw Revolution by the master Japanese farmer, Masanobu Fukuoka, Ahmed went one step beyond organic and tried to do low-intervention farming.

“The tea garden functions on minimal irrigation. They installed a plethora of plants next to the tea plants to feed and aerate the soil. What now exists is a breathtaking vision. The barren area has been transformed into an Eden with a resurgence of wildlife never seen before — recently, a pair of monkeys was spotted. The animals had not been seen in the area for decades.”

At some point in my childhood, family friends raised goats. It seemed exotic. The Gordon children drank goat’s milk. And we learned that goats will eat anything when my brother tried to pat a goat and lost his mitten.

In addition to mittens, goats eat weeds, and increasing numbers of individuals and groups are deciding to use goats instead of herbicides to control weeds.

Evan Allen writes in the Boston Globe, “According to the US Fish and Wildlife Service, the use of goats to control invasive species, already common out West, is becoming more common across the East Coast.

“Goats love woody shrubs and vines, making them ideal weed-whackers. Using goats cuts down on the need for herbicides, and, unlike tractors, goats don’t require diesel fuel to do their job. And nimble goats can easily maneuver across rocky or marshy surfaces that humans and machines can’t safely reach.

“ ‘Folks are looking for long-term means of control,’ said Eric Schrading, private lands coordinator at the Fish and Wildlife Service. ‘As the last 30-plus years have gone by, we’ve started to, maybe not abandon chemical control, but use that as only one tool in the toolbox.’ …

“In Wellesley, the goats were shuttled out to the Boulder Brook Reservation in a bright pink truck driven by a crew from the Goat Girls: Hope Crolius, owner of the Amherst-based business, and two of her goatherds.” Read more here.

You probably think of the Connecticut River as being in Connecticut. And so it is. But it flows through most of the New England states, so protecting it results in protecting a large chunk of the Northeast. Its 7.2 million acre watershed runs through Connecticut, Massachusetts, New Hampshire, and Vermont.

The Christian Science Monitor recently added to its Change Agent series an article on the U.S. Interior Department’s May 24 designation of the Connecticut River as the first National Blueway.

Correspondent Cathryn J. Prince writes, “Between 40 and 50 local and state entities, both public and private, from four states will work together to preserve the 410-mile-long Connecticut River and its watershed. …

“It took the cooperation of between 40 and 50 local and state, public and private, organizations from four states to make the designation possible. While it doesn’t mean more federal funding, it does mean better coordination between these groups to promote best practices, information sharing, and stewardship.

“National Blueway is more than a label, says Andy Fisk, executive director of the Connecticut River Watershed Council.

“ ‘There are no turf wars here, but there are a lot of folks on the dance floor,’ Mr. Fisk says. ‘It’s important to recognize that this is a new way in how you get things done. It’s not one entity that will get things done, it’s diversity.’ ” Read more here.

I caught Public Radio International’s Living on Earth program Saturday morning and felt reassured to hear about a new generation of environmentalists.

The story that caught my attention was on the National Environmental Education Foundation (NEEF), which recently “announced the three winning high schools for the Sustainable Energy Award, sponsored by Samsung: Northwest Pennsylvania Collegiate Academy, Erie, Pa.; Boston Latin School, Boston, Mass.; and Secondary Academy for Success, Bothell, Wash.”

The judges found that the three schools “demonstrated a school-wide effort to achieve energy savings through the creative and innovative use of technology. Each school will receive $10,000 to further their initiatives.”

For example, in 2008, an environmental group at Boston Latin “conducted an energy audit of the school with help from the local utility NSTAR. Improving on the score of 59 out of 100 meant a strong energy efficiency initiative. The school turned off the lights in vending machines after school, lowered the hot water temperature, and replaced hundreds of light bulbs in the auditorium ceiling with more energy-efficient bulbs. …

“The school has had two fundraisers that generated more than $12,000 to support their initiative. With help from the Facilities Department of the Boston Public Schools, the school implemented a $75,000 lighting retrofit that saves 200,000 kWh and $33,000 a year. The school also installed a 28-panel PV array on its roof through a partnership with the City of Boston’s energy department and the Massachusetts Technology Collaborative. The system displays real-time data on electricity generated, and the school is putting this data online for study by other students.”

One thing that stands out is the effort to involve a lot of students, not just a small green group. Making the effort  broader should help it expand. More here.

I got an intriguing tip from a WordPress blog, The Yoga Hub, about Yale students who found a microbe that eats plastic. The discovery spells hope for breaking down plastics in landfills.

Bruce Fellman writes in the Yale Alumni Magazine, “A group of student bioprospectors from Yale has struck environmental gold in the jungles of Ecuador. The students, through the annual Rainforest Expedition and Laboratory course taught by molecular biochemistry professor Scott Strobel, have discovered a fungus with a powerful appetite for polyurethane. That common plastic often winds up buried in landfills, where it can remain, largely unaltered, for generations.

“In the September issue of Applied and Environmental Microbiology, Jonathan Russell ’11 and his colleagues describe how they isolated, from plants collected during the class’s two-week spring trips, a fungus they identified as Pestalotiopsis microspora—and then discovered its unique polyurethane-digesting talents.” More here.

Sounds promising, but I can’t help worrying about the possible unintended consequences of introducing a microbe to places where it is not native. Maybe cutting back on plastics is still the way to go.

The Sudbury Valley Trustees oversee Gowing’s Swamp, and have this to say about it:

“Gowing’s Swamp, named by Thoreau for its landowner in the mid-1850’s, is an 8.9 acre acidic wetland complex located in a protected, glaciated hollow on the eastern side of a glacial kame known as Revolutionary Ridge.  A kettlehole bog, at the southern end of the wetland, contains specialized plant communities that are locally rare in Southern New England.  The natural area provides habitat for a diverse range of wildlife.

” ‘Unlike any other bog in New England, Gowing’s Swamp found its way into American literature by virtue of significant passages in Thoreau’s Journal,’ says botanist Ray Angelo, and has been visited and studied regularly over the last 160 years by Concord naturalists, literary and historical scholars, and has been the subject of ongoing scientific studies.” More here.
